Why is understanding so important?

Understanding is an incredibly important aspect of being human, as it allows us to make sense of the world around us and to better navigate our place in it. It helps us to learn, grow, and adapt to new situations, and it is a fundamental part of our cognitive and emotional development.

There are several reasons why understanding is so important.
First, understanding allows us to learn and acquire new knowledge. When we understand something, we are able to retain that information and use it to build upon our existing knowledge base. This is particularly important in education, as it allows us to build a foundation of understanding that we can then use to learn more complex and nuanced concepts.

Second, understanding helps us to better communicate with others. When we understand something, we are able to explain it to others in a way that is clear and concise. This is essential in both personal and professional relationships, as it allows us to share ideas and collaborate effectively.

Third, understanding helps us to solve problems and make informed decisions. When we understand a problem or situation, we are able to break it down into smaller parts and analyze it more effectively. This allows us to come up with creative solutions and make informed decisions that are based on a deep understanding of the issue at hand.

Fourth, understanding is crucial for personal growth and development. When we understand ourselves and our motivations, we are able to make more informed choices about our lives and our future. This can help us to become more self-aware and to live more authentic and fulfilling lives.

Understanding is essential for empathy and connection with others. When we understand someone else's perspective or situation, we are able to feel more connected to them and to have a deeper understanding of their emotions and experiences. This is crucial for building strong and meaningful relationships with others. In conclusion, understanding is an incredibly important aspect of being human. It allows us to learn, communicate, solve problems, grow, and connect with others. Without understanding, we would be unable to make sense of the world around us and to navigate our place in it.
